在excel中创建共词矩阵的方法是:1. 使用textsplit函数分词;2. 用unique和countif函数统计词频;3. 通过嵌套countifs函数计算共现次数;4. 用index和match函数构建矩阵。
要在Excel中求共词矩阵,我们可以利用几个基本函数组合来实现这一目标。这种方法不仅在文本分析中非常有用,还能帮助我们更深入地理解文本数据之间的关系。
如何在Excel中创建共词矩阵?
要创建共词矩阵,首先需要将文本数据分词并统计词频,然后计算不同词语之间的共现次数。具体步骤如下:
- 分词:使用TEXTSPLIT函数将文本拆分为单个词语。
- 统计词频:使用UNIQUE和COUNTIF函数来统计每个词的出现次数。
- 计算共现:通过嵌套COUNTIFS函数,计算两个词同时出现的次数。
- 构建矩阵:使用INDEX和MATCH函数,将共现次数填入矩阵中。
例如,如果你的文本数据在A1单元格,你可以这样做:
=LET( words, TEXTSPLIT(A1, " "), uniqueWords, UNIQUE(words), row, MATCH(B2, uniqueWords, 0), col, MATCH(C2, uniqueWords, 0), COUNTIFS(words, INDEX(uniqueWords, row), words, INDEX(uniqueWords, col)))
登录后复制
文章来自互联网,不代表电脑知识网立场。发布者:,转载请注明出处:https://www.pcxun.com/n/668725.html